Math Problem Statement
A pharmacy technician is calculating the days supply for a 5 ml eye drops bottle. the prescription instructs the patient to instill 1 drop in each eye twice daily. which of the following is the days supply for this bottle?

Formulas
Total drops in bottle = Volume (mL) * Drops per mL
Daily usage = Drops per eye * Eyes treated * Times per day
Days supply = Total drops in bottle / Daily usage
